CinemaWatch
Home
About
Movies
TV
Toggle theme
Charmaine Li
Type
Select Type
Submit
The Dishwasher Squad
Release Date: October 28, 2021
Our Days in 6E
Release Date: September 21, 2017
Fooling Around Jiang Hu
Release Date: January 09, 2016